Fan Size and Blade Span
One of the most important features to consider is fan size.
The blade span determines how effectively air is circulated throughout a room.
As a general guide:
| Room Type | Recommended Fan Size |
|---|---|
| Small Rooms | 36″–44″ |
| Medium Rooms | 44″–48″ |
| Large Rooms | 52″+ |
Selecting the appropriate size helps maximise airflow and comfort.
